hking03 Posted September 9, 2010 Report Share Posted September 9, 2010 Anyone use OneNote instead of Word for class notes? I've used one note a few times, not for class notes but for other things. It is a pretty cool program as it allows you to have freedom in terms of how you build things up on the page and what you can actually put on the page. I'm not an expert at it, but the few times I have used it I really did like it. They (being microsoft people) say that it is good to use if you have a bunch of other people in class who have one note because everybody can contribute to the same document and it automatically saves it and uploads it. I think if one were to get in a good routine with the program it would create some very effective class notes. The interesting thing is you can take notes and then put things in later that may be relevant to the notes you have created and organize the notes however you choose without too much hassle. good luck with it! This is retarded: http://www.tomsguide.com/us/Preventable-Vancouver-BCAA-Speeding-Road-Safety,news-7974.html#BOM_comments As a driver, pedestrians are probably the scariest things on the roads. Luckily, most of them know that running out in front of an oncoming car is probably not the brightest idea. Still, a Canadian organization is hoping to get West Vancouver drivers to slow down by using an optical illusion that makes it look as though a child has run out in front of the car. The optical illusion speed bump is an image of a little girl chasing a stray ball. Though the image looks stretched out and silly up close, from about 100 feet away, the 2D image becomes three-dimensional and it looks like a real kid is standing in the middle of the road.
